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
68635224331 68026018 6959 58 3645820
2066333 2158 8627570
2066333 2158 8627570
09256913 78 841720
All about undefined
Interested in learning more?
2066333 2158 8627570
09256913 78 841720
See more
0481 63791
63987870 7656751 425631 229857
See more
26630956313 3988631
9718439 015187322 23 36741119
See more